#use client

1 messages · Page 1 of 1 (latest)

prime karmaBOT
#

Hi @drifting comet. I'm kapa.ai, your friendly support bot. I will try to answer your question by searching through the knowledge base. :wave:

#

Yes, if you use the "use client" directive in your parent component, it declares a boundary between Server and Client Component modules. This means that all other modules imported into it, including child components, are considered part of the client bundle and will be rendered by React on the client. Here's an extract from the documentation that explains this:

To use Client Components, you can add the React "use client" directive at the top of a file, above your imports.
"use client" is used to declare a boundary between a Server and Client Component modules. This means that by defining a "use client" in a file, all other modules imported into it, including child components, are considered part of the client bundle - and will be rendered by React on the client.

Additionally, it's mentioned that:

However, "use client" doesn't need to be defined in every component that needs to be rendered on the client. Once you define the boundary, all child components and modules imported into it are considered part of the client bundle.

For more information, you can refer to the Client Components section (https://nextjs.org/docs/app/building-your-application/rendering/client-components) of the Next.js documentation.

Note: you can ask me a follow up question by @ mentioning me again :speech_balloon:

#

@drifting comet kapa.ai is still learning and improving, please let us know how it did by reacting below

drifting comet
#

@prime karma do you know about nextjs 14

prime karmaBOT
#

Let me check the knowledge base for you. One moment! :books:

#

Hmm, I don't know enough to give you a confident answer yet. The extracts provided do not include specific information about Next.js version 14. For the most accurate and up-to-date information about Next.js, including any potential version 14 updates, please refer to the official Next.js documentation at nextjs.org/docs (https://nextjs.org/docs).

Note: you can ask me a follow up question by @ mentioning me again :speech_balloon:

#

@drifting comet kapa.ai is still learning and improving, please let us know how it did by reacting below

drifting comet
#

what is the year of your knowledge cut off?

#

@prime karma what is the year of your knowledge cut off?

prime karmaBOT
#

Let me check the knowledge base for you. One moment! :books:

#

The year of my knowledge cutoff is 2023.

Note: you can ask me a follow up question by @ mentioning me again :speech_balloon:

#

@drifting comet kapa.ai is still learning and improving, please let us know how it did by reacting below

drifting comet
#

@prime karma what month?

prime karmaBOT
#

Let me check the knowledge base for you. One moment! :books:

#

The month of my knowledge cutoff is not explicitly stated in the provided extracts. However, the latest date mentioned within the extracts is July 5th, 2023, which suggests that my knowledge includes information up to at least that date in 2023. For the most current information beyond this point, you should refer to the latest resources available on the official websites.

Note: you can ask me a follow up question by @ mentioning me again :speech_balloon: